Flow Rate
Meaning, Term, and Glossary Definition - What is Flow Rate?
The rate, expressed in gallons -or liters-per-hour, at which a fluid escapes from a hole or fissure in a tank. Such measurements are also made of liquid waste, effluent, and surface water movement.
